Panel Terminals

Table 8 describes each of the control panel terminals. Typi-
cal system wiring diagrams are provided on the last page of
this manual.
Note
A) Class 2, Class 3, and power-limited fire alarm circuits
must be installed using FPL, FPLR, FPLP, or substitute
cable permitted by the National Electrical Code ANSI/
NFPA 70. Wire that extends beyond the cable jacket must
be separated from all other conductors by a minimum of
¼-inch or by a nonconductive barrier.
OR
(B) Class 2, Class 3, and power-limited fire alarm circuit
conductors must be installed as Class 1 or higher circuits.
